SAMPELA - (from Hoga)
Sampela is a village from the Bajau people which is only ten minutes from Hoga by boat. The Bajau are seanomades who used to live in big canoes, nowadays they live in this village which is built on poles in the sea. This is a great opportunity to learn something about their culture and take some wonderful pictures.

MANGROVES - (from Hoga)
Visiting the mangroves by Bajau canoe is a special experience. It is also possible to dive in the mangrove forest.
